Axis Bank: Basic Information
Full Name: Axis Bank Limited
Type: Private Sector Bank
Headquarters: Mumbai, Maharashtra, India
Founded: 1993
Founder: UTI (Unit Trust of India)
Chairman: Rakesh Makhija (as of 2025)
CEO & MD: Amitabh Chaudhry (as of 2025)
Tagline: Badhti Ka Naam Zindagi
Industry: Banking and Financial Services

Axis Bank Limited is one of India’s leading private sector banks, known for its customer-centric approach and innovative banking solutions. Founded in 1993 and headquartered in Mumbai, Axis Bank offers a comprehensive range of financial products and services, including retail and corporate banking, wealth management, and digital banking. With a strong focus on leveraging technology, the bank has established itself as a leader in digital payments and mobile banking, serving millions of customers nationwide.
